第一步:启动前先编译 mvn (因为我们改动过项目了,不能再使用原来的jar文件启动) 第二步:java -jar dog-0.0.1-SNAPSHOT.jar --spring.profiles.active=dev 第三步:新打开一个命令行窗口,进入项目的target目录下,执行java -jar命令 java -jar dog-0.0.1-SNAPSHOT.jar --spring.profiles.active=pro 第四步...
程序自动生成的SpringbootdemoApplication,会有一个@SpringBootApplication的注解,这个注解用来标明这个类是程序的入口 注:不是说springboot的入口类必须叫SpringbootdemoApplication,重点是@SpringBootApplication注解和main方法里面的启动代码,入口类名任意。 我们在springboothelloworld目录下创建一个controller类 package com.i...
默认情况下,当IDEA检查到你的项目中有SpringBoot应用时,会提示你开启,如果你没开启,可以用以下方法开启。 通过默认配置启动 直接在Run Dashboard中右键应用,点击run即可启动。 使用指定配置运行 我们曾经搭建过一个用于注册到注册中心的eureka-client服务,只使用默认配置启动的话,我们直接使用上面的启动方式即可,但是如果...
关于@SpringBootApplication注解说明:@SpringBootApplication开启了Spring的组件扫描和springboot的自动配置功能,相当于将以下三个注解组合在了一起 (1)@Configuration:表名该类使用基于Java的配置,将此类作为配置类 (2)@ComponentScan:启用注解扫描 (3)@EnableAutoConfiguration:开启springboot的自动配置功能 访问项目 http...
一、idea配置springboot热启动方法 1、添加spring-boot-devtools的包,true必须加上。 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-devtools</artifactId> <optional>true</optional> </dependency> 2、修改spring-boot-maven-plugin插件 ...
Spring Boot的启动配置有两种方法:1. 使用application.properties文件:可以在src/main/resources目录下创建application.properties...
【配置文件】SpringBoot项目找到applicationyml文件 img ☕️ 检查数据库名称,数据库账号,数据库密码是否和本地的MySQL以及MySQL库一致 spring: datasource: driver-class-name: com.mysql.cj.jdbc.Driver url: jdbc:mysql://127.0.0.1:3306/cwgl?characterEncoding=utf-8&serverTimezone=UTC ...
IDEA顺序启动多个Spring Boot微服务 上个月公司新开发的一个项目,需要使用微服务,将单体服务拆分成多个微服务。但是每次修改代码之后都需要启动多个微服务,改个代码,都要修改五分钟,启动半小时,但是idea可以设置将多个服务依次启动,减少操作时间。 详细步骤 1. 打开Services...
1 首先,需要在springboot项目的pom.xml文件中引入相关的依赖,maven依赖为:<d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-devtools</artifactId> <optional>true</optional></dependency>和插件支持:<build> <plugins> <plugin> <groupId>org.s...